Major duties, tasks and responsibilities of a Quality Controller.
- Implementation of quality procedures, standards, and specifications throughout the organisation
- Collaborate with purchasing to ensure raw materials and purchased items from external suppliers meet quality requirements.
- Propose recommendations to management on developments and initiatives to achieve the maintenance and continuous improvement of the quality system.
- Collect, compile, and analyse relevant quality statistical data to obtain information regarding quality performance.
- Supervise technicians, inspectors, and other company staff to ensure they perform their duties in line with established quality procedures.
- Monitor production processes to identify deviations from quality policies and procedures.
- Conduct tests to verify the quality of raw materials and finished products.
- Review existing process and product specification to identify the need for improvement or upgrade.
- Conduct investigation against any nonconforming product or process to identify methods of corrective and preventive actions required.
- Prepare and present reports to update upper management on quality activities and performance.
- Maintain records of quality test, procedures and standards.
- Report to and advise the Quality Manager on department effectiveness
Requirements - Skills and abilities of a Quality Controller
- Education and Training: Qualifications and work experience in quality related functions. Knowledge and experience of ISO 9001. Experienced in the type and use of measuring and test equipment. Use of IT equipment and data storage for recording digitalised quality data. Previous experience within the Fastener, oil & Gas, Power Generation or Defence industries highly desirable.
- Analytical Skill: Ability to conduct tests to ensure products and materials comply with defined specifications.
- Interpersonal Skill: Ability to motivate and lead the team of quality personnel. Effectively communicate with all levels of the organisation internally and with customer / supplier contacts.
- Organizational Skill: Adept at planning and developing standards, procedures, and best practices to ensure that quality standards are maintained and continuously improved.
